About Mackay Regional Council

Mackay, QLD, Australia

Mackay is located halfway between Brisbane and Cairns and is truly the heart of Queensland, covering 7,621 square kilometres of rainforest, Natural Parks, historic townships, miles of golden beaches and more than 70 tropical islands. We are a dynamic, progressive and financially sound Local Government, with responsibility of $3.5 billion worth of assets in a vibrant, rapidly growing region where sugar, mining, beef, tourism and retail drive the economy. As a member of Mackay Regional Council, you will be one in a team of approximately 1100 dedicated employees who deliver a variety of services, programs and facilities to the communities in the Mackay region.
